Lorenna Baker,  age 100,  died Friday March 13, 2020 in Macomb Township, Michigan.  Lorenna was born July 6, 1919 in Sagamore, Pennsylvania the daughter of the late Frederick Lorenzo and the late Ellen (nee: Stuthers) Lorenzo.

Lorenna was raised in Pennsylvania where she also graduated High School.  She would later marry a young coal miner by the name of John Baker and begin her family.  She and John forged their early years raising their children and staying active within their Catholic Church.

Lorenna and John decided they wanted to move to Michigan in 1967 for a better work and life environment.  John found employment within General Motors and the family settled into their new home in Roseville, Michigan.  Lorenna continued on as the consummate "homemaker" and John worked every day offered to him.  The family attended Sacred Heart Catholic Church in the heart of Roseville.

Lorenna was a kind and generous soul who not only cared for her children, but would help many others.  She cherished her family and grandchildren and could bake wonderful nut butter balls and butterscotch squares.  She will be forever remembered as a loving mother and cherished grandmother who was devoted to her Catholic faith.
